[DEV] [4.4.x] Continued development of the Nexus Q - Nexus Q General

I'm currently developing a new ROM for the Nexus Q, focusing on it's use as a home entertainment device. Additionally, I plan to restore/add many different features for the device on the 4.4.x platform, including:
- Full LED functionality
- Bluetooth input/controller support
- NFC streaming
- Improved video output support
- Webcam support for Skype/Hangouts/etc.
- Chromecast support
- etc.
Expect a new build based on CM11 soon.

Keep in mind the build he showed has some pretty nasty showstopper bugs.
I may play with ICS a bit this weekend too, maybe figure out how to instrument the audio driver in Gingerbread to figure out what mixers need to be set to what.
The good news is that if they fix this without waiting for a Samsung ICS release, audio routing is one of the main issues when porting from I9100 to I777, and if their solution isn't "wait for ICS binary blobs for the I9100", we should be able to port their solution fairly easily.

BLE is Bluetooth Low Energy, right? So, in practice, what benefit will that give? Is it just something to help decrease battery usage? Does BT really use that much battery, when, say for example, you're using it to stream music to your car's stereo or something?
stuartv said:
Pardon my ignorance (and being too lazy to search for the answer ).
BLE is Bluetooth Low Energy, right? So, in practice, what benefit will that give? Is it just something to help decrease battery usage? Does BT really use that much battery, when, say for example, you're using it to stream music to your car's stereo or something?
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
It means lower energy requirements on the device (like smartwatch) end.
Sent from my SCH-I545 using Tapatalk 4 Beta
sixtythreechevy said:
It means lower energy requirements on the device (like smartwatch) end.
Sent from my SCH-I545 using Tapatalk 4 Beta
Click to expand...
Click to collapse
Right. So, if you leave your phone connected to a smart watch or a BT headset all day, how much faster does it use the battery? Past experience makes me think keeping a BT connection alive - and even using it for something persistent like streaming music - doesn't really burn THAT much juice. So, what I'm really wondering is how much BLE is really going to help?
e.g. let's say I have my phone streaming music from the local SD card all day. If I use a cord from the headphone jack to the receiver, let's say the phone will run for 10 hours on a charge. If I do the same thing except have it stream over regular BT to the receiver, it seems like (from my experience, it would probably last at least 9 hours - maybe longer. So, if it was using BLE instead of regular BT, how long would it last?
My normal usage for this is having my phone hooked up to a BT intercom mounted on my helmet, when I'm riding my motorcycle, and listening to music while I'm riding. I haven't gone on a long ride since I got my S4, but with my old Rezound, my phone would go just about all day on a charge, while streaming music from my SD over BT pretty much the whole time. Which is to say, it lasted almost as long while streaming over BT as it did if it was not playing music at all. That makes me think that current BT doesn't consume very much power.
So, like I said, it makes me wonder how much real world benefit will actually come from BLE.
